摘 要:[目的]传统的分散控制系统存在监视画面单一、重复报警、无法支撑高级算法等诸多问题,随着数字化技术的发展,各厂商相继开发出了新的智能控制系统,通过分析智能控制系统在国内某1000 MW超超临界二次再热机组上的应用方案,为智能控制系统在后续项目上的实施提供参考。[方法]在传统的分散控制系统系统基础上,智能控制系统采用新的硬件架构,增加智能控制器、高级应用服务网及高性能时序数据库、高级应用服务器,形成一套高算力、高实时性、高开放性开发环境的基础平台。通过智能监盘、智能报警、机组协调优化预测控制、智能吹灰优化系统等智能应用的实施,满足机组一体化运行控制的需求。[结果]通过智能控制系统及先进算法的应用,极大地提高了机组智能化水平。[结论]随着智能控制系统在发电行业中的逐步推广及成功实施,智能控制系统日益成熟,各类智能应用将日益丰富及成熟,是未来生产控制系统发展的方向。[Introduction]Traditional distributed control system(DCS)has many problems,such as single monitoring screen,repeated alarm,and inability to support advanced algorithms.With the development of digital technology,various manufacturers have developed new intelligent control systems.Through the analysis of the scheme of application of the intelligent control system to a 1000 MW ultrasupercritical secondary reheating unit,this paper provides effective reference for the application of the intelligent control system to new power plants.[Method]Based on the traditional DCS,the intelligent control system adopted a new hardware architecture,adding intelligent controller,advanced application service network,high-performance timing database and advanced application server,forming a set of basic platform with high computing power,high real-time performance and high open development environment.The needs of the integrated operation control of the unit were met by applying intelligent monitoring panel,intelligent alarm,predictive control of unit coordination optimization,intelligent soot optimization system and other intelligent applications in the intelligent control system.[Result]Through the application of intelligent control system and advanced algorithm,the intelligent level of the unit was greatly improved.[Conclusion]With the gradual promotion and successful implementation of the intelligent control system in the power generation industry,the intelligent control system is increasingly mature,and all kinds of intelligent applications will be increasingly rich and mature,directing the development of the future production control system.
